After an amazing triple threat Smackdown Live main event for the WWE Championship, Randy Orton caught the WWE Universe off guard when he appeared to let Bray Wyatt know that as long as he was champion, Randy would not fight him at Wrestlemania.
Randy professed that he was the servant and Bray was the master. A smiling Bray responded by saying “You now have the keys to the kingdom.” As the two remaining Wyatt family members posed to end the show, Twitter exploded over the thought of Orton not cashing in on his Royal Rumble victory for a shot at Bray’s WWE Championship.
